PITTSBURGH, PA — Hospitals are places where it’s far more common for babies to be delivered than millionaires to be made.
But a Pittsburgh hospital has sold a $1.5 million-winning Cash Spectacular lottery ticket. UPMC Magee-Womens Hospital on Halket Street in Oakland will receive a $10,000 payment for selling the winner.
Cash Spectacular is a $30 game scratch-off game that offers top prizes of $1.5 million.
As a reminder, Scratch-Off prizes expire one year from the game’s end-sale date posted at palottery.com. Winners should immediately sign the back of their ticket and call the Lottery at 1-800-692-7481.
Scratch-Offs are distributed at random, meaning the Pennsylvania Lottery and its retailers do not know where winning tickets will be sold.
